Industry veteran Tom Weingartner brings Industrial Ethernet experience and broad perspective.

PI North America, the non-profit trade organization supporting PROFIBUS, PROFINET, IO-Link, and omlox technologies in North America, is proud to announce the appointment of Tom Weingartner as its new technical marketing director. Tom has more than 30 years’ experience ranging from ASIC design to avionics system development with emphasis on communication and control. He has spent the last 15 years advancing Industrial Ethernet technology at the silicon and network interface solution level at Analog Devices including PROFINET RT / IRT and Time Sensitive Networking (TSN). In this capacity, Tom participated in various PI North America plugfests, workshops and trade fairs demonstrating PROFINET technology as well as contributing to presentations, articles, and working groups over the years.

“I am excited to join PI North America and bring focus on the amazing technologies the PROFINET community has to offer industry,” he noted.

About PI North America

PI North America is a member-supported automation organization promoting industrial networking, specifically PROFIBUS, PROFINET, IO-LINK, and omlox. It is dedicated to supporting the factory and process automation industries and is one of 24 regional associations that make up the global PI community. Members of PI North America include vendors of hardware, software, and systems as well as end users and operators, scientific institutes, universities, distributors and system integrators.
